Males can be distinguished by the moderately pointed terminal part of RTA in dorsal and retrobasal view ( Figs 7B, 8B, 9D), by the gently curved dorsal keel of RTA in apical view ( Fig. 9C) and by the rhomboidal shape of RTA in retrobasal view ( Fig. 9D).   Synonymy.  Apopyllus suaviswas described based on two syntypesfrom Venezuela( Simon 1893). One of the syntypeshas morphology similar to the typesof  A. pauperand  A. iheringiand the variation observed in the material examined here suggests that  A. suavisshould be considered a senior synonym of the other two names. This syntypeis here designated as a lectotypeof  A. suavis. The paralectotype, on the other hand, is not conspecific with the lectotype, but is actually a member of  A. centralis  new sp., which is described below.   Apopyllus pauperwas described as having the “paramedian epigynal ducts expanded anteriorly into bulbous form” ( Platnick & Shadab 1984: p. 5, figs 5–6). This description matches the aspect of the holotypegenitalia when examined ventrally, without any preparation. However, the tracts do not look expanded anteriorly into bulbous form when the genitalia are examined under clove oil or methyl salicilate ( Fig. 15A–B), and the duct aspect does not seem to be different from that observed for  A. suavisneither for  Apopyllus iheringi typematerial. Other aspects of the morphology of the  A. pauper holotypealso seem to be within the variation observed in the  A. suavis. Thus, we do not see evidence that could indicate that  A. suavisand  A. pauperare different species.   Description.Female described by Platnick & Shadab (1984: 4)under  A. suavis, except for genitalia, that is like the diagnosis reported here. Male described by Platnick & Shadab (1984: 5)under  A. iheringi.  Variation.The anterior ridge of the epigynum varies from straight to concave in the posterior and/or anterior margin. The dorsal keel of RTA might be from moderate to strongly curved. RTA simple or with a small basal retrolateral tubercle as in  A. silvestrii. Some specimens might be dark brown to black with a white or silver gray dorsal longitudinal stripe in the opisthosoma and carapace, or with carapace entirely silver gray ( Fig. 16A–C). Male carapace length (N = 18) 1.28–3.4. Female carapace length (N = 16) 1.96–3.40.     Materialexamined.  ARGENTINA: Catamarca: Villavil, 8kmE. of Andalgalá, 27º36'16"S, 66º17'16"W, 3♀,  30.XII.1974, F.A. Enderscoll.
